Pakistan, European States Agree on Strategy Against Illegal Migration

Mazaj News– Pakistan and three European countries reached a key agreement on tackling illegal migration during a four-nation conference held in Rome on Thursday.

Interior Minister Mohsin Naqvi met with Italy’s Matteo Piantedosi, Spain’s Fernando Grande-Marlaska and Greece’s Athanasios Plevris to discuss coordinated action against illegal migration, human smuggling and narcotics trafficking.

The meeting concluded with a joint policy framework and a rapid-response mechanism to combat illegal migration. The ministers also agreed to promote legal migration pathways as a long-term solution to discourage dangerous and irregular journeys.

European partners appreciated Pakistan’s efforts, highlighting a 47 per cent reduction in illegal migration cases. The countries also agreed to enhance European Union-supported capacity building for Pakistan.

It was further decided that criminals involved in serious offences would be repatriated to Pakistan to face legal action. The next meeting on illegal migration will be held in Pakistan later this year.
